How to Choose the Perfect External Drive for Mac

A comprehensive guide based on real-world testing and user feedback

What Actually Matters When Shopping

1. Mac Compatibility

Not all drives are plug-and-play with macOS; reformatting may be necessary, and not all models are ready for Time Machine backups out of the box.

Look for

Explicit 'Mac' compatibility on the package, or drives pre-formatted for macOS. Look for USB-C support for newer Macs.

Avoid

Brands that only mention 'Windows', or require complicated driver downloads, may not be Mac-friendly.

2. Drive Type: HDD vs SSD

HDDs deliver more affordable storage per GB, while SSDs are much faster and more durable—critical for those dealing with large files or rough travel.

Look for

Check for SSD if you prioritize speed and shock resistance; stick with HDD for bigger backups on a budget.

Avoid

Too-good-to-be-true prices on SSDs, or HDDs promising SSD-like speeds, often mean misleading marketing.

3. Transfer Speeds & Ports

USB 3.0/3.1/3.2 ports offer much faster transfers than older USB 2.0. Newer Macs benefit from USB-C or Thunderbolt for top speeds.

Look for

Drives advertising 'USB-C' and backward compatibility. Check read/write MB/s specs if speed matters.

Avoid

Ignoring the port type—using USB 2.0 or mismatched cables can throttle even the fastest drive.

Budget vs Reality: What You Actually Get

Under $60

Budget Champion

Reality: Entry-level HDDs (usually 1TB) that are fine for basic backup and documents, often with plastic construction and USB 3.0 connections.

Trade-offs: Slower transfer speeds, less robust durability, and typically 1-year warranty or less.

Sweet spot: Great for students, temporary backups, or casual users prioritizing cost.

$60-$120

The Sweet Spot ⭐

Reality: Higher-capacity HDDs (up to 2TB), better reliability, and Mac-specific features. Entry-level portable SSDs also start appearing in this range.

Trade-offs: Still mechanical drives for most options—limited to standard speeds, few rugged features.

Sweet spot: Most Mac users will find the best balance of price and reliability here.

Over $120

Premium Territory

Reality: Premium SSDs with blazing speeds, rugged (IP-rated) protection, multi-year warranties, and modern USB-C/Thunderbolt interfaces.

Trade-offs: You'll pay a premium for speed, durability, and brand. Highest capacities can be costly.

Sweet spot: Worth it for professionals, creatives, and anyone relying on frequent, large data transfers.

Pro Tips for Success

1. Before You Buy

Double-check that the drive is Mac-compatible and, if using Time Machine, that it's supported without reformatting.

2. First Week of Use

Transfer a large test batch of files to verify speed and reliability; set up encryption if handling sensitive data.

3. Long-term Care

Eject safely after every use, keep firmware up to date, and avoid repeated physical shocks (particularly for HDDs).

4. When to Upgrade

If speeds slow, drive disconnects, or you exceed 80% capacity, consider upgrading before a potential drive failure.
